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8116061 765491664 7945
60 166 0908126
60 166 0908126
942 940 16886172
All about undefined
Interested in learning more?
60 166 0908126
942 940 16886172
See more
03 803417061
24 2112180 946 807568
See more
251006644 07062290 353
5902246 1635536 014 67427977329 22073
See more